im getting interested in trappin, particuly predator animals, or hunting them. iwas wondering if there are any trappers or hunters that could offer advice, for nova region , also where do you sell pelts after trapping an animal?

beagleman28 01-24-2009 03:26 PM

RE: BOBCAT
 
Try getting in contact with the guys at the Virginia Trappers Association ( http://www.virginiatrappers.org/). I usuallymeet the NAFA (North American Fur Auction)truck at the annual fur auctions held by the VTA.
